Original Description
Leonardo da Vinci's Study of St Anne, Mary, the Christ Child and the young St John is a mesmerizing preparatory drawing that captures the Renaissance master’s unparalleled ability to blend tenderness with profound spirituality. Executed in charcoal and chalk around 1499–1500, this composition radiates a delicate harmony, with the figures arranged in a pyramidal structure—a hallmark of Leonardo’s classical balance. The Virgin Mary sits on St Anne’s lap, her gentle gaze directed at the Christ Child, who playfully interacts with the young St John. The soft sfumato technique, which Leonardo pioneered, lends the scene a dreamlike aura, blurring contours and enhancing emotional depth. This study—likely for the now-lost Burlington House Cartoon—exemplifies Leonardo’s obsession with human anatomy, divine grace, and naturalistic movement. As a pivotal work bridging the High Renaissance’s ideals, it remains celebrated for its compositional mastery and influence on later artists like Raphael and Michelangelo.
